THIS YEARS SECRET SISTER RETREAT EVENT

Instructions:  FIRST this is absolutely voluntary!  If interested, please send an email to Becky Selby (mxkittens@gmail.com).  The Secret Sister Survey form will be sent to you.  Upon receipt of the Secret Sister Survey form, please fill out and return to Becky Selby.  You will then be advised by email the name of your secret sister.

Review your Secret Sister’s questionnaire thoroughly, and familiarize yourself with her favorites and interests.  Throughout the retreat, surprise your secret sister with treats and little gifts:

  • There must be three smaller gifts throughout the retreat before SATURDAY night (you can even start on Thursday night).

  • ON Saturday night, you will present the final gift and reveal yourself to your secret sister.

  • Total dollar value of all gifts must not be greater than $25.

Suggestions for first three smaller gifts:

  • Candy bar, snack or drink, tasty treats, tea bags or coffee $5 gift cards

  • One fat quarter or four 2 1/2-inch-wide noodles

  • Encouraging notes or cards

  • Little lotions, Chapstick or lip gloss, little candles

  • Note! - these gifts are not to be lavish gifts, but thoughtful gifts

On Saturday, your gift may be a small, handmade item (pin cushion, mug rug, etc) or a small notion around $8-12 (spool of thread, small ruler, nice seam ripper etc) or a magazine they may not have. This will be the last item you give your Secret Sister so you could even work on it during the retreat and she won’t even know it’s for her!!!

Stumped for gift ideas?  Pinterest can help and the more hand made the more appreciated, as it truly shows the thought behind the gifts.

If you have any questions please post to the forum, as many may have the same question, or contact Becky Selby  - Deadline to send your request is Friday, November 22nd.

Jelly Bargelly with Ellen Born
the quilt is approximately 56" x 81" with borders

FABRIC requirements for Jelly Bargello:

51 Jelly Roll strips ( 2 1/2" strips) OR
1/3 yd of 17 fabrics OR
17 Fat Quarters
Border fabric is NOT necessary for class but if you want to plan ahead, you will need:
Inner border: 1/2 yd
Outer border: (62) Charm squares OR 1 1/4  yd. fabric
Binding: 2/3 yd.

NOW, those strips you are going to need, you will need 17 sets of 3 strips that measure 2 1/2" x WOF (width of fabric).  [Please precut these. ]

for Fat Quarters.... Cut 6 strips at 2 1/2" x 21" from 17 fabrics.

for 1/3 yd fabrics....cut 3 strips at 2 1/2" x WOF (width of fabric)

for Jelly rolls...add enough strips to make 51 total strips in sets of three.      If using a jelly roll you will most likely need to add to your jelly roll , first because you don't have enough strips, and second, to get 17 sets of 3.

-Left/Right STORY game where we pass left and right.  In the past we have used FQ's, but we want to do something different this time.

We want to pass and exchange MUG MATS.  You know, a small finished block that could be used for a mug or cup or glass.  The minimum size is 4" x 4"  and maximum size is 6" x 6".  They can be round or square, or even a rectangle.  They can have bound or turned edges.  They can be pieced or applique. Make a label or SIGN them on the back someway, so we will know who made them.
